How you can help

“Although Katrina’s damage is great, America’s response will be greater,” wrote ABA President Michael S. Greco in a letter to ABA colleagues.

Greco, along with the entire ABA, encourages all Americans to do their part in assisting victims of Hurricane Katrina. The ABA Web site will direct you to such resources as:

  • FEMA general information
  • Addresses of the Louisiana and Mississippi state bar associations (learn how to donate materials to assist lawyers in re-establishing their practices)
  • The American Red Cross, America’s Second Harvest and the Salvation Army, which are all accepting cash and, in some instances goods, for those displaced and suffering from the disaster
  • Information on charitable donations
  • Operation: Share your Home

“The ABA and its members will do our part to help the country recover and rebuild. Together we can, and we will, get through these trying times,” assures Greco.
